MY FIRST SHAWL - THE HELIA SHAWL


Date:  Over three sessions - 


Friday, Apr. 19, May 3 & 17 (10:00 am - 12:00 pm)


Cost: $110


Description:  The Helia Shawl pattern is a pretty, wearable, and achievable project for a knitter's first shawl!  Students will learn the garter tab cast-on (a common beginning for most triangular shawls) and work through a plain stockinette body before finishing with a simple but lovely lace border.  We'll also discuss ways to block lace pieces for maximum visual impact.


Yarn (included in class price):  One skein fingering weight yarn (choose in the shop)


Needles (available for purchase in shop):  Size US 6 needle, 32" length


Skill Level:  Adventurous beginner/Intermediate


Teacher:  Katy Carroll
